Duets for 2 Violins.
Step I. First Position.
Alard, D. Progressive Duets, revised and fingered by E. Heim: —
Book I., Op. 22. Elementary. I st position. (5599 a). Book II., Op. 22. Elementary. 1 st position. (5599 b).
This excellent work should form every student's companion from the first beginning until a degree of considerable technical skill has been reached. It gains much by E. Heim's careful revision as to the fingering, bowing and all marks of expression.
